Col defeats Graham to win Senior Singles title

22 Feb, 2012 08:24 AM
DISTRICT, SENIOR and PRESIDENT’S SINGLES

These three events started this weekend.

The District and Seniors at the Railway Bowling Club, and the President’s Singles at the Condobolin Sports Club.

Firstly the Senior Singles.

This event was finalised on Sunday, with the final being an all PBSC event.

In a very entertaining match, Col Hayward beat Graham Barby 31/21 to take out the 2012 title.

In the President’s Singles, we had two players in the semis.

Unfortunately, Terry Hetherington lost his match but Gary McPhee won his.

This mean that this Sunday at Condo Gary will play Roger Hadrill from Condobolin for the title of President’s Singles champion. Best of luck Gary.

In the District Singles played at the Railway Diggers Bowling Club, some very close and exciting games were played and watched by a very excited crowd of spectators.

The semi finals came down to three Parkes Club bowlers and one from Forbes.

Bruce Williams from Forbes was up against Eddie McPhee from Parkes, and Mick Went up against the very formidable Baldy Frame.

Firstly, Bruce and Eddie kept the crowd on their toes, but Bruce was too consistent and ended up winning 31/19.

In the other game, Mick and Baldy went head to head and it was anyone's game up to the final bell.

But Baldy was on his game and won 31/26.

So, this Saturday at the Railway Bowling Club from 1pm, Bruce Williams will play Baldy Frame for the title of District Singles champion.

We wish the very best to our two champions in their games.
